Nicole Kidman has once again found herself making headlines after being photographed spending time with businessman Michael Reinstein during a relaxing getaway in Portofino, Italy.
The Oscar-winning actress was seen enjoying drinks by the pool with the private equity investor, with new photos capturing the pair sharing smiles, conversation and several lighthearted moments at the Belmond Splendido Hotel.
The outing comes months after Kidman’s divorce from longtime husband Keith Urban was finalized and has drawn fresh attention to her private life.

Who is Michael Reinstein?
Reinstein is a Los Angeles native and the founder of Regent, a global private equity firm established in 2013, where he serves as chairman and chief investment officer.
Neither Kidman nor Reinstein has publicly commented on the nature of their relationship. Page Six reported that it contacted the actress’s representative for comment.
According to the Daily Mail, Kidman traveled to Italy with her daughters, Sunday, 18, and Faith, 15.
Moving forward after divorce
The Portofino getaway comes after Kidman ended her nearly two-decade marriage to Keith Urban. The actress filed for divorce in September 2025, and the former couple finalized the proceedings in January after agreeing to waive child and spousal support.
The Daily Mail also cited a source who said Kidman is focused on finding “happiness” following the divorce.

“She never thought her marriage wouldn’t work out and she tried as best as she could to keep her family intact,” the source said. “Her daughters are her best friends, and she seems really content in her life.”
The same source described Kidman as someone who keeps her private life out of the spotlight, adding, “She’s so easy to get along with and kind. She keeps her personal life extremely private.”
Earlier this year, Kidman addressed the next chapter of her life during an interview with Variety, saying she is “always going to be moving toward what’s good.”
“What I’m grateful for is my family and keeping them as is and moving forward. That’s that,” she added.
In February, Page Six also reported that a source described Kidman as “a single woman” despite reports linking her to businessman Paul Salem, adding that her primary focus remained on her children.
